ASNSM in Biology Credit Distribution

Subject/Category Credits
I. General Education Requirements 30
A. English Composition 6
B. Humanities 6
C. Social Sciences 6
D. Natural Sciences and Mathematics 6
  • One college-level mathematics course (required)
  • One computer science course or other natural sciences/mathematics (recommended)
 
E. General Education Electives 6
II. Area of Study: Biology 21
A. Introductory Courses (required) 8
  • General Biology with Lab (one year; usually 8 credits)OR
  • Botany with Lab (one semester; usually 4 credits) and
  • Zoology with Lab (one semester usually 4 credits)
 
B. Theory and Concepts (required) 9
Select three of the following:
  • Anatomy and Physiology (3)
  • Cell Biology(3)
  • Biochemistry(3)
  • Ecology (3)
  • Evolution(3)
  • Genetics(3)
  • Microbiology(3)
  • Molecular Biology(3)
  • Physiology(3)
 
C. Biology Electives 4
  • Animal Behavior (required to be taught from a biology department)
  • Biology of Aging
  • Biology of Non-Seed Plants
  • Biology of Seed Plants
  • Comparative Anatomy
  • Cytology
  • Embryology
  • Entomology
  • Histology
  • Immunology
  • Invertebrate Zoology
  • Mycology
  • Ornithology
  • Parasitology
  • Plant Physiology
  • Plant Taxonomy
  • Radiation Biology
  • Vertebrate Zoology
  • Virology
 
III. Free Electives 9
Total 60
